Webb23 nov. 2024 · Income tax rates for higher earners in Scotland went up from April 2024. The higher rate of tax increased from 41p to 42p in the pound, and the top rate from 46p to 47p. Like elsewhere in the UK, the threshold for the … WebbAnnual charges for 2024/24. The amount of Council Tax you are due to pay is directly related to the Valuation Band your property falls within. Valuation Bands are determined by the Assessor. The band reflects the Assessor's opinion of the property's open market value as at 1 April 1991.
